Ramires for me is a good player. But only great when Brazil have a good ball playing DM playing alongside him. His role in Brazil is much weird, most of the time his dribbling with the ball bursting forward but can't usually find that perfect ball. Most of the time he's played with Lucas and never shown his true class because Lucas was never used as the ball playing defensive midfielder just only to break attacks and restart play.Sean wrote:George, what do you think of Ramires?
If Ramires could perfect his passing when he breaks through or his shooting, he could be a much more impressive player.

Goalkeepers: Julio Cesar (Inter Milan), Jefferson (Botafogo), Fabio (Cruzeiro)
Defenders: Lucio (Inter Milan), Thiago Silva (AC Milan), Dede (Vasco), D Luiz (Chelsea), D Alves (Barcelona), Danilo (Santos), Marcelo (Real Madrid)
Midfielders: Adriano (Barcelona), Lucas Leiva
(Liverpool), L Gustavo (Bayern Munich), Ralf (Corinthians), Elias
(Atletico Madrid), Fernandinho (Shakhtar Donetsk), PH Ganso (Santos),
Lucas (Sao Paulo)
Forwards: Ronaldinho (Flamengo), Robinho (AC Milan), A Pato (AC Milan), Hulk (Porto), L Damiao (Internacional), Neymar (Santos).
